Transaction 5a39196dc3c81a55be41678fcfb8f3fa01d0fd0392d7e51114b7809715f3e503

block
66d6287b1c3dc9055e4e84dcdb28ab6204fa2de520f3cd059ac05700b9fedb89

2 Inputs

81 Outputs